What does the baby name “Kalista” mean?

Kalista is a Polish form of the Greek-rooted Calista, carrying the radiant meaning of most beautiful, a name that is as lovely in meaning as it is in sound.

Origin of the baby name Kalista

Kalista derives from the Greek word kallistos, the superlative of kalos, meaning beautiful. The root word kalos appears across Greek culture in philosophy, art, and literature, always carrying connotations of beauty and goodness together. Kalista is the Polish adaptation of this ancient name, entered the European tradition alongside related forms such as Kaliksta and the more widely known Calista, all sharing the same gleaming Greek heritage.

History of the baby name “Kalista

The name Calista and its variants have appeared across European cultures since the medieval period, carried forward through saints' calendars and classical literary tradition. The Greek mythological figure Callisto, a companion of Artemis in ancient legend, bore a name from the same root. In Poland, Kalista represents the local adaptation of this classical lineage, connecting Polish naming traditions to Greek heritage in a form that has its own distinct character.

Variations on the baby name “Kalista

The most widely known relative is Calista, used in English and Italian contexts. Cassiana and Casiana are extended classical forms. In Polish, variant forms include Kaliksta and Kalliszta. The Greek mythological antecedent Callisto connects the name family to classical literature and astronomy, where Callisto is also the name of one of Jupiter's moons, giving it a celestial dimension that adds to its charm.
